Litigation Paralegal (Trusts & Estates) The candidate must be able to take direction from multiple attorneys, effectively manage time and assignments, enjoy working as part of a team, and demonstrate a first-class commitment to client service. Draft probate and conservatorship documents including petitions and all supporting documents. Oversee conservatorship matters and deadlines for filing. Prepare asset lists, analyze bank and business records, identify trust and non-trust assets, and identify title and character of. Prepare court petitions including those relating to trust modification, trust accountings and estate distribution. Manage trust and probate administration case matters and deadlines. Determine beneficiaries and persons entitled to notice. Work closely with clients to gather information, customize their documents to their specific needs and coordinate the signing of documents. Working knowledge of Probate Court processes including court filings, petitions for instructions, Probate Code Sections 850 petition, petitions to approve accountings, and objections and replies to petitions. Familiarity with Probate Code notice requirements and ability to manage calendar notice deadlines. Minimum of 4-6 years of litigation experience specifically in Trusts and Estates. Paralegal certificate required. Bachelor's degree preferred. Superior drafting skills, attention to detail and organizational ability. Familiarity with Worldox or similar document management system. Communicates effectively with attorneys and legal staff at all levels.
